Output 80ad594d2164e4f228750534c45b643f99568e6037d1ea51f1874c3895307739:9

value
238404800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a52825a77944d8e03868481a171bd28ec47215cf OP_EQUAL
address
3GkHWfUpdQ7WT3Uj3GZz11KZ5iKwpef4Vj
transaction
80ad594d2164e4f228750534c45b643f99568e6037d1ea51f1874c3895307739
spent
true